Why Water is Essential

Water makes up about 60% of your body, and every cell depends on it to function. Staying hydrated helps regulate temperature, carry nutrients, flush out toxins, and keep joints lubricated. Even mild dehydration can cause fatigue, headaches, and poor concentration. Long-term, insufficient hydration can put strain on the kidneys and digestive system.

Smart Ways to Stay Hydrated

Hydration isn’t only about drinking plain water. Herbal teas, fruits, and vegetables with high water content (like cucumbers and watermelon) also contribute. Keep a reusable bottle nearby to remind yourself to sip throughout the day. Aim for clear or lightly colored urine as a simple measure of hydration. Limit sugary sodas and energy drinks, as they often dehydrate more than they help.
